Title :
Experimental optimisation of central wavelength and bandwidth of reflective FBG for efficiency improvement of low-noise L-band EDFAs

Abstract :
Operation of L-band erbium-doped fibre amplifiers (EDFAs) incorporating a reflective amplified spontaneous emission filter (fibre Bragg grating (FBG)) was emulated with a tunable source. The experimental optimisation of the FBG bandwidth and central wavelength led to a low noise (<5.2 dB) 20 dBm single-pumped WDM EDFA.
